Purpose

• The purpose of writing is what you, the author, intend for your work to do. The purpose of your essay might be to

• Inform

• Persuade

• Describe

• Tell a story

Why is purpose important?

• You must identify a purpose for writing because the purpose determines how you will plan and organize your essay, as well as what your essay will be about.

Audience

• The audience is the person or group of people at whom your essay’s material is aimed. Your audience might be a friend, a teacher, lawmakers, or a group of your peers.

• In prompted writing, your prompt will sometimes specify an audience for your writing.

Why is Audience Important?

• It is vital to consider your audience, because the main ideas of your essay should be created with your audience in mind.

• Different appeals are valid to different types of people, and you must always try your best to appeal to your audience by choosing ideas that this particular audience will most likely consider valid and important.

Topic

• Your topic states exactly what your essay will be about. In persuasive writing, the topic can only be expressed after you have chosen one specific side of an argument or debate to write on.

• Example: The driving age in the United States should be raised to eighteen years of age.

Keep in Mind…

• It is critical to the success of your essay that your topic be firm and that your essay remains consistent with the topic you select. Don’t “straddle the fence” and argue both sides of a debatable topic!

Hook

• The hook (or bear trap) should be the first sentence of your essay.

• The hook is used to grab (and keep) your audience’s attention. Use a(n) quote, strong statement, anecdote, unusual fact, or any of the other hooks described to draw in your audience.

What comes after PATH?

• After you determine your PATH, you must establish the three main ideas (reasons) that will be discussed in your essay.

• Remember to keep the main ideas aligned with your prospective audience.

• Use a think sheet or chart to organize ideas.

About Main Ideas…

• Each of your three reasons, or main ideas, will become a body paragraph of the finished essay. Keep this in mind as you work. If you cannot think of enough information to support your reason, it might be a wiser choice to choose something easier to support.

Supporting Main Ideas

• Elaboration – Explain as much as you can about what the idea or reason means, including the reason it is a valid point in your essay.

• Personal Detail – Show your audience that this issue applies to your life in a meaningful way.

• Fact or Statistic – Support claims with numerical data to show significance and/or proof.

An Extra Paragraph…

• Make sure that you acknowledge the opposition’s key argument(s) in a brief paragraph right before the conclusion of your essay.

Wrapping Up…

• Your conclusion is your last opportunity to make an impression on your readers.

• For a persuasive essay, the best conclusion is a restatement of main ideas, followed by a call to action.
